Windhoek, Jan. 21 -- International Cricket Council (ICC) Chairman Jay Shah met cricket leaders from the Africa Cricket Association in Windhoek as the ICC continues its efforts to grow and support the sport across the African continent.
He also attended an ICC Under-19 Cricket World Cup 2026 match at the Namibia Cricket Ground, the new venue of Cricket Namibia, where he watched young players in action, according to an ICC release.
